The 1890 Aithsting County Council By-Election occurred on 22 May. This particular election was the subject of much controversy because both the Sandsting and Aithsting elections were deemed to be illegitimate by the council. James MacCullie was 'elected' but when on May 22 Archibald took a seat in the council chamber, there was a vote to see what should be done, with 11 in support of Garriock staying on and 7 against.
